Habsent Minded 4.03: The 2021 NHL Draft Edition

Matt Drake joins Patrik Bexell to talk about the Montreal Canadiens’ selections at the 2021 NHL draft on the latest episode of Habsent Minded.

There is discussion about the team’s first pick, Logan Mailloux. There is talk about him as a hockey player, but note that at around the 34 minute mark they start to discuss the legal situation in Sweden, so you can choose to listen to that part or not.

They also talk about Riley Kidney, Oliver Kapanen, two second-round picks with clear upsides, one on each side of the Atlantic.

The two Russians Dimitri Kostenko and Daniil Sobolev, who have chosen different paths to the NHL. Kostenko having signed with the KHL’s Spartak Moscow, the third team after CSKA and Dynamo in Moscow, and Sobolev who choose the Windsor Spitfires of the OHL for another development route.

Also, hear Matt Drake’s take on Quebec products William Trudeau, Joshua Roy and Xavier Simoneau. Joe Vrbetic is another goalie draftee. With the longer development they need it is always uncertain to draft goalies so the more you have, the better chance of finding a good one.
